Symptoms of Severe Depression

What are the symptoms of severe depression?

  •  or excessive sleeping
  • Irritability
  • Loss of interest in activities that used to be enjoyable
  • Hopelessness
  • Persistent thoughts of something bad happening
  • Thoughts of death or  or suicide attempts
  • In very severe cases, psychotic symptoms (such as  or delusions)
  • Inability to take care of oneself, such as eating, bathing, or fulfilling family or work responsibilities
